New local reporting by League City, Texas’ KPRC-TV has uncovered an unusual heist in which thieves pilfered 44 tires from 11 unsold Teslas sitting in an Amazon warehouse parking lot.
The daring — and frankly kind of impressive — feat has stumped investigators, who say they have no leads, as the building’s cameras weren’t recording.
It’s unknown why the Teslas were parked in an Amazon warehouse, a mere 15-minute drive from the nearest Tesla showroom, though a recent surge of vandalism and protests targeting the EV company might have something to do with it.

A 19″ Model 3/Y wheel appears to be worth around $350 on the used market, meaning the criminals got away with about $16,000 in fresh Tesla twenties, potentially more as at least one of the Model 3s hit was a Performance model with 20″ forged wheels.
With Tesla sales tanking all over the world, it seems the company is contracting with other businesses in order to find new places to store all the unsold inventory. Investigators say that the Amazon building’s cameras were not recording, and despite all of the Teslas in question being equipped with a dozen onboard cameras, all of them were inactive.
Police also checked nearby businesses, but apparently came up with “no valuable evidence.” According to local users on Reddit, the Amazon center was built but never opened, so it is simply used as a parking lot now.
